Open WebUI 管道入门:一步步安装与运行
本文教你安装 Open WebUI 管道,实现联网搜索与自定义逻辑,零基础也能轻松上手。
什么是 Open WebUI 管道?
Open WebUI 管道是一个独立的中间件服务器,运行在 Open WebUI 和你的本地大模型之间。它可以添加自定义功能(如联网搜索、访问限制),而无需修改 Open WebUI 的源代码。简单说,它让你的聊天界面更强大。
准备工作
- 确保你的电脑已安装 Docker(一个容器化平台,用来轻松运行软件)。如果没装,去官网下载安装。
- 确保你已运行 Open WebUI 和 Ollama(本地大模型工具)。
安装步骤
- 打开终端(Windows 用命令提示符或 PowerShell,Mac/Linux 用终端)。
- 运行以下命令启动管道服务器:
docker run -d -p 9099:9099 --name pipelines --network=host -v pipelines:/app/pipelines ghcr.io/open-webui/pipelines:main - 等待几秒钟,管道就会在
http://localhost:9099运行。 - 打开 Open WebUI,进入“管理员面板” → “管道”,点击“刷新”。你应该能看到默认的管道列表。
验证是否成功
在 Open WebUI 的模型选择器中,你会看到新增的“管道”模型。选择一个并发送消息,如果正常响应,说明安装成功。
下一步可以做什么
- 添加联网搜索功能:创建一个 Python 文件(如
web_search_pipeline.py),写入搜索逻辑,然后放入管道映射的目录(默认在 Docker 卷中)。在管理员面板刷新后,配置搜索 API 密钥即可。 - 设置访问频率限制:防止单个用户占用过多资源,通过编写过滤器实现。
- 探索更多自定义逻辑:管道支持任意 Python 代码,你可以根据自己的需求扩展功能。
记住:管道默认 API 密钥是 0p3n-w3bu!,仅限本地使用。如果暴露到网络,请务必修改。
内容来源
DEV Ollama
发布时间
2026-06-11 01:32